MANILA, Philippines — The Minority bloc in the House of Representatives will scrutinize thoroughly the 2021 P4.5-trillion national budget as the chamber is set to start deliberations on it on Friday, September 4.

Such was the assurance of House Minority Leader Benny Abante on Wednesday, adding that it is the duty of lawmakers to “pore over” details in the budget for the good of the nation.

He added that lawmakers, not just from the Minority, are “duty-bound” to review the budget, reassess the priorities and line items and reallocate funds.

While the Minority will thoroughly review the budget, Abante said they will still cooperate to pass the measure “as fast as humanly possible.”

“This does not mean we will not cooperate with efforts to pass the budget as fast as humanly possible,” Abante said in a statement.

He said he agrees with Speaker Alan Peter Cayetano that lawmakers must work to pass the budget early so that the government could focus on economic recovery efforts.

“The devil is in the details––and it is the duty of every legislator, not just those in the Minority, to pore over these details and make sure that every peso in that budget redounds to the benefit of our constituents,” Abante said. [ac]
